VisualCaptchaBreaker

Breaking any VisualCaptcha.net with 100% success rate

VisualCaptchaBreaker can be used against any VisualCaptcha 5.* web page (with API call "/start" and "/image"):

In the VisualCaptcha branch 5.*, a new protection mecanism was introduced with adding random bytes to each PNG.

VisualCaptchaBreaker convert these PNG to JPG to bypass this security.

A 100% success rate can be obtained via a dictionary of all checksum (PNG and JPG) of each picture in the VisualCaptcha database (no need OCR nor specific image-library analysis).

Tested successfully against :

  • VisualCaptcha demo page
  • Custom VisualCaptcha PoC with simple POST data
  • Custom VisualCaptcha PoC with POST multipart/form-data.

Customize VisualCaptchaBreaker dictionary database

VisualCaptchaBreaker python script embed a picture database generated from the 37 default images of VisualCaptcha with their corresponding text-label (english and french), JPG checksum and PNG checksum.

If an implementation of VisualCaptcha use custom picture database, you need to define your own dictionary.

Use these script to create one :

  • scripts/01-enum_VisualCaptcha_texts.py
  • scripts/02-download_VisualCaptcha_png_db.py
  • scripts/03-convert_VisualCaptcha_imgdb_png2jpg.py
  • scripts/04-calculate_VisualCaptcha_img_checkSum.py

Then update the dictionary structure in the "VisualCaptchaBreaker" Python script as follow :

# For newer version of VisualCaptcha 5.x, picture database with 0-50 random bytes added need to be converted from PNG to JPG for right checksum value, so there are JPG and PNG checksum in the next dict.
# Dictionary of key:value with :
#   labelEN		= textual solution of the captcha in english (you may change these label for your language)
#   labelFR 	= textual solution of the captcha in french (you may change these label for your language)
#	md5SumPng	= checkSum of the original picture in PNG
#	md5SumJpg	= checkSum of the picture converted from PNG to JPG (to remove random bytes added by VisualCaptcha)
